Understanding Smart Homeowners Insurance

Smart homeowners insurance is a modern approach to property coverage that integrates technology to offer more personalized and cost-effective solutions. Unlike traditional policies, smart insurance leverages data from connected devices such as smart thermostats, security cameras, and water leak detectors to assess risk more accurately, often resulting in lower premiums. For landlords, this means enhanced protection for their rental properties while potentially reducing insurance costs.

How Technology Drives Cost Savings

The integration of smart technology in homeowners insurance allows insurers to gather real-time data, which helps in predicting and preventing potential issues before they escalate into costly claims. For instance, a smart water leak detector can alert you to a plumbing issue before it causes major water damage, reducing the likelihood of filing a claim and keeping your premiums lower. Many insurers offer discounts for policyholders who install such smart devices, which can lead to significant savings over time1.

Financial Benefits and Opportunities

By opting for smart homeowners insurance, you not only protect your rental property but also unlock various financial benefits. Some insurers provide up to 20% discounts for properties equipped with smart home technology2. This reduction can substantially decrease the overall cost of maintaining your rental property, allowing you to allocate resources more effectively. Moreover, the proactive nature of smart technology minimizes the risk of severe damage, further reducing the potential for costly repairs.

Enhancing Property Value and Tenant Appeal

Beyond cost savings, smart homeowners insurance can enhance the value of your rental property. Properties equipped with smart technology are often more attractive to potential tenants, as they provide added security and convenience. This appeal can justify higher rental prices, increasing your return on investment. Tenants are increasingly seeking homes with smart features, making it a wise investment for landlords looking to stay competitive in the rental market4.
